BIM in plumbing refers to the use of Building Information Modeling (BIM) technology to design, plan, and manage plumbing systems in construction projects. It involves creating detailed 3D models that help optimize design accuracy, reduce errors, and improve coordination between project teams, resulting in efficient plumbing installation and long-term maintenance.
Yes, we can do plumbing in Revit. Revit is a powerful BIM tool that allows designers and engineers to create detailed plumbing systems using 3D models. It helps with precise pipe layout design, efficient coordination, and clash detection, ensuring smooth plumbing system installation and minimizing errors during construction.
